Why Is Custom Machinery Needed in Cable Production?

The cable industry includes a wide variety of products. Power cables, control cables, communication cables, automotive cables, flexible cables and special industrial cables may all require different production processes.

One manufacturer may need to twist fine conductors at high speed, while another may require a line capable of handling heavy reels for large-diameter power cables. Some factories have limited floor space. In other projects, the new machine must operate in synchronization with existing pay-off, take-up or transfer equipment.

Custom cable production machinery is especially useful when:

  • Standard machines are unsuitable for the targeted cable type

  • Different reel diameters must be processed

  • A new machine must be added to an existing production line

  • The plant layout is unsuitable for a standard machine configuration

  • Production capacity needs to be increased

  • A special twisting, screening, armouring or taping process is required

  • Operator intervention and production downtime need to be reduced

  • An older production line must be modernised

Buncher Twisting Lines

A buncher twisting line twists wires and fine conductors in a controlled and consistent manner. Different systems can be developed according to conductor cross-section, reel dimensions, target twisting speed and production capacity.

Depending on project requirements, AFN Makina can manufacture buncher machines suitable for reel diameters of 630, 800, 1,250, 1,600 and 2,000 mm. Visit our buncher machine manufacturing page for more information about available reel sizes.

Single Twist Lines

A Single Twist line can be used for twisting, cabling, screening and armouring processes.

Reel capacity, lay length, tension control and automation can be designed according to the cable specifications. Single Twist systems are particularly advantageous for projects requiring production precision and flexibility across different products.

Rigid Stranding Lines

Rigid stranding lines can be used for stranding copper and aluminium conductors, sector shaping, screening and armouring.

The cage configuration, number and dimensions of bobbins, operating speed and line layout can be engineered around the customer's production requirements.

Drum Twister Lines

A drum twister line is used for laying up insulated conductors, power cables and large cross-section multicore cables.

Its robust mechanical structure and adaptable reel systems enable the controlled processing of large-diameter cables. Reel capacity, tension control and automation features can be specified for each project.

Screening Lines

A cable screening line applies metallic screens to medium- and high-voltage power cables and other special cables.

The number of wires, cable diameter, reel arrangement, production speed and tension control system can be customised according to the cable specifications.

Armouring and Taping Lines

Cable armouring lines, which protect cables against mechanical stresses, can be configured for different wire and tape applications.

Cable taping lines apply different tape materials to cables under controlled conditions. The taping head, wrapping angle, tension and operating speed are selected according to the production process.

Pay-Offs, Take-Ups and Auxiliary Equipment

Motorised pay-offs, shaft-type pay-offs, floor-traversing pay-offs, motorised take-ups and floor-traversing take-ups can be manufactured for different reel sizes.

This equipment may operate independently or as an integrated part of a complete cable production line. Caterpillar haul-offs, capstans and transfer systems can also be designed according to cable diameter, pulling force and line speed.

How Does the Custom Cable Machinery Manufacturing Process Work?

Custom cable machinery manufacturing is a comprehensive engineering process that begins with understanding the customer's production requirements.

1. Defining the Technical Requirement

The first stage is to collect technical information about the cable or conductor to be produced. Product diameter, number of wires, material, reel dimensions, target capacity and existing machinery are evaluated.

2. Engineering Analysis

The production process is examined from an engineering perspective. The mechanical structure, drive system, motor power, line speed, tension control and safety requirements are then defined.

Learn more about AFN Makina's R&D and engineering design for cable production machinery.

3. Project Planning and Design

The machine's general configuration and position within the production line are designed. For equipment that will be connected to an existing line, the input and output directions, connection points and synchronisation requirements are considered.

4. Mechanical Manufacturing

Once the project has been approved, the frame, body, shafts, drums, bearing systems and other mechanical components are manufactured.

For further details, visit our page about mechanical manufacturing for cable machinery.

5. Electrical and Automation Systems

Depending on the project, the electrical panel, drives, motor control systems, sensors, safety components and operator interface are prepared.

The purpose of the automation system is to enable the machine to operate safely and consistently at different speeds while remaining synchronised with the production line.

6. Assembly and Testing

After mechanical and electrical assembly, the machine is tested for motion, rotation, tension control, safety and general operation. Compatibility between individual line components is also checked.

7. Installation and Commissioning

Depending on the scope of the project, the machine is installed and commissioned at the customer's facility. Operators are given information about operation, machine settings and basic maintenance procedures.

What Should Be Considered When Selecting Cable Machinery?

The initial purchase price should not be the only factor considered when investing in cable machinery. Production capacity, energy consumption, maintenance requirements, automation level, product changeover time and spare-parts availability all affect the total cost of ownership.

Before selecting a machine, cable manufacturers should ask:

  • Which cable types can the machine produce?

  • Can it operate with the existing production line?

  • Can it be adapted for different products in the future?

  • Are maintenance points easily accessible?

  • How quickly can spare parts be supplied?

  • Which systems protect operator safety?

  • Can the manufacturer provide installation and technical support?

When existing equipment has performance or capacity problems, machine overhaul and modernisation may also be considered instead of investing in a completely new machine.
